Effects and Prospects of the Vibration Isolation Methods for an Atomic Interference Gravimeter
Wenbin Gong1, An Li1, Chunfu Huang1
1College of Electrical Engineering, Naval University of Engineering, Wuhan 430033, China.
Vibration noise limits the accuracy of atomic interference gravimeters (AIGs) used in underwater navigation. This study reviews vibration isolation methods and future prospects for AIGs in challenging environments.

Background:
- Atomic interference gravimeters (AIGs) are crucial for underwater navigation.
- Vibration noise significantly degrades AIG measurement accuracy.
- Effective vibration isolation is essential for AIG performance.
Purpose of the Study:
- To analyze the impact of vibration noise on AIG measurements.
- To review existing vibration reduction techniques for AIGs.
- To explore future developments in AIG vibration isolation technology.
Main Methods:
- Review of passive vibration isolation techniques.
- Review of active vibration isolation techniques.
- Review of vibration compensation methods.
Main Results:
- Vibration noise is a primary constraint on AIG accuracy.
- Multiple methods exist to suppress vibration noise in AIGs.
- Ongoing research focuses on improving AIGs' environmental adaptability.
Conclusions:
- Advancements in vibration isolation are critical for enhancing AIGs.
- Future AIGs will require robust vibration isolation for demanding applications.
- Improved AIGs will support more reliable underwater navigation.
